Eliason Named to Hermann Trophy Watch List

8/11/2010 12:00:00 AM | Men's Soccer

Aug. 11, 2010

EVANSTON, Ill. - Northwestern senior forward Matt Eliason (Lombard, Ill./Glenbard East) is among the 39 individuals named Wednesday to the Missouri Athletic Club's 2010 Hermann Trophy Watch List. The Hermann Trophy is awarded annually to the nation's top collegiate soccer player.

It marks the third time in the last four years that a Wildcat player has been named to the watch list. Eliason joins David Roth (2007) and Mark Blades (2009) as recent Northwestern individuals to earn the recognition.

Michigan State goalkeeper Avery Steinlage is the only other Big Ten player besides Eliason named to the list.

Eliason enters his senior season at NU tied for the school career record with 30 goals. He also ranks tied for third in school annals with 70 career points. A two-time first-team All-Big Ten selection, Eliason led the conference with 13 goals in 2009, including notching six game-winners. He helped lead the Wildcats an 11-5-4 record and the third round of the NCAA tournament a year ago.

Voting for the MAC Hermann Trophy is conducted in late November, when a field of 15 semifinalists is reduced to three finalists. Those three will be invited to the Missouri Athletic Club in St. Louis on Friday, Jan. 7, 2011, where a news conference will be held to announce the winner, followed by a banquet to honor the three finalists.
